If only a MAF code has come up, there's a good chance it's that so see how you get on. We had an N16 that wouldn't rev past 2500 when cold. It threw the cam code up and it was a stretched chain. Sounds like you've got lucky.

Yea its getting lowered when i can, need to get better tyres though as 40 profile is shite so gonna go for a 50 i think. Not sure about lowering springs on standard struts as Dono how long they'd be on till i get coilies
 
You would be ok lowering on standard shocks, I think as a rule of thumb 40mm lower or more on standard shocks is a bad Idea but I think you only get 35mm shocks which will be fine, providing your shocks are in good condition.
